//
// print usage to stdout
//
void usage()
{
// clang-format off
printf(
"Usage: translate [-i -o -u -l -b=e -b=g -b=h9 -x=i -x=d] file1 file2 ...\n"
"Where: filename : filename ending in .frag*, .vert*, .comp*, .geom*, .tcs* or .tes*\n"
" -i : print intermediate tree\n"
" -o : print translated code\n"
" -u : print active attribs, uniforms, varyings and program outputs\n"
" -s=e2 : use GLES2 spec (this is by default)\n"
" -s=e3 : use GLES3 spec\n"
" -s=e31 : use GLES31 spec (in development)\n"
" -s=e32 : use GLES32 spec (in development)\n"
" -s=w : use WebGL 1.0 spec\n"
" -s=wn : use WebGL 1.0 spec with no highp support in fragment shaders\n"
" -s=w2 : use WebGL 2.0 spec\n"
" -s=d : use Desktop Core spec (in development)\n"
" -s=dc : use Desktop Compatibility spec (in development)\n"
" -b=e : output GLSL ES code (this is by default)\n"
" -b=g : output GLSL code (compatibility profile)\n"
" -b=g[NUM]: output GLSL code (NUM can be 130, 140, 150, 330, 400, 410, 420, 430, "
"440, 450)\n"
" -b=v : output Vulkan SPIR-V code\n"
" -b=h9 : output HLSL9 code\n"
" -b=h11 : output HLSL11 code\n"
" -b=m : output MSL code (direct)\n"
" -x=i : enable GL_OES_EGL_image_external\n"
" -x=d : enable GL_OES_EGL_standard_derivatives\n"
" -x=r : enable ARB_texture_rectangle\n"
" -x=b[NUM]: enable EXT_blend_func_extended (NUM default 1)\n"
" -x=w[NUM]: enable EXT_draw_buffers (NUM default 1)\n"
" -x=g : enable EXT_frag_depth\n"
" -x=l : enable EXT_shader_texture_lod\n"
" -x=f : enable EXT_shader_framebuffer_fetch\n"
" -x=n : enable NV_shader_framebuffer_fetch\n"
" -x=a : enable ARM_shader_framebuffer_fetch\n"
" -x=m : enable OVR_multiview\n"
" -x=y : enable YUV_target\n"
" -x=s : enable OES_sample_variables\n");
// clang-format on
}
//
// Deduce the shader type from the filename. Files must end in one of the
// following extensions:
//
// .frag* = fragment shader
// .vert* = vertex shader
// .comp* = compute shader
// .geom* = geometry shader
// .tcs* = tessellation control shader
// .tes* = tessellation evaluation shader
//
sh::GLenum FindShaderType(const char *fileName)
{
assert(fileName);
const char *ext = strrchr(fileName, '.');
if (ext && strcmp(ext, ".sl") == 0)
for (; ext > fileName && ext[0] != '.'; ext--)
;
ext = strrchr(fileName, '.');
if (ext)
{
if (strncmp(ext, ".frag", 5) == 0)
return GL_FRAGMENT_SHADER;
if (strncmp(ext, ".vert", 5) == 0)
return GL_VERTEX_SHADER;
if (strncmp(ext, ".comp", 5) == 0)
return GL_COMPUTE_SHADER;
if (strncmp(ext, ".geom", 5) == 0)
return GL_GEOMETRY_SHADER_EXT;
if (strncmp(ext, ".tcs", 5) == 0)
return GL_TESS_CONTROL_SHADER_EXT;
if (strncmp(ext, ".tes", 5) == 0)
return GL_TESS_EVALUATION_SHADER_EXT;
}
return GL_FRAGMENT_SHADER;
}

static bool ReadShaderSource(const char *fileName, ShaderSource &source)
{
FILE *in = fopen(fileName, "rb");
if (!in)
{
printf("Error: unable to open input file: %s\n", fileName);
return false;
}
// Obtain file size.
fseek(in, 0, SEEK_END);
size_t count = ftell(in);
rewind(in);
int len = (int)ceil((float)count / (float)NUM_SOURCE_STRINGS);
source.reserve(NUM_SOURCE_STRINGS);
// Notice the usage of do-while instead of a while loop here.
// It is there to handle empty files in which case a single empty
// string is added to vector.
do
{
char *data = new char[len + 1];
size_t nread = fread(data, 1, len, in);
data[nread] = '\0';
source.push_back(data);
count -= nread;
} while (count > 0);
fclose(in);
return true;
}
